#d15a02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d15a02 is composed of 82% red, 35.3%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 99%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 25.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.1% and a lightness of 41.4%. #d15a02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b404 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#d15a02 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d15a02 has RGB values of R:209, G:90,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.99,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13720066.

Shades and Tints of #d15a02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0600 is the darkest color, while #fffc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d15a02
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#706963 is the less saturated color, while #d15a02 is the most saturated one.
